Washington Twp., NJ – Two Injured in Crash on Rt 31 Near Mobil Gas Station

April 15, 2026

Washington Township, NJ (April 15, 2026) – A multi-vehicle accident with injuries occurred on Tuesday, April 14, along Route 31 in front of a Mobil gas station in Washington Township. The crash was reported around 6:30 p.m., prompting a response from emergency units already at the scene.

The Warren County Fire confirmed that two people were involved and required medical evaluation. Emergency responders checked both individuals at the scene and provided initial care as needed.

Authorities have not released details about the cause of the crash. Officials have not shared information about the severity of the injuries. Authorities continue to investigate the cause of the accident.

After a crash in New Jersey, it is important to preserve clear and detailed evidence as soon as possible. This includes photos, witness information, medical records, and official reports. Strong documentation helps explain how the accident happened and supports any insurance or legal process that may follow.

Photos and videos can capture vehicle damage, road conditions, traffic signs, and the overall scene. Witness statements may offer helpful details, especially if there are questions about how the collision occurred. In New Jersey, obtaining a copy of the police report is also important, as it often includes initial observations and key facts recorded at the scene.

Injury crashes can lead to a wide range of physical effects. Some people may experience immediate pain, while others notice symptoms later. Medical visits help identify injuries early and create records that connect treatment to the accident. Keeping track of bills, prescriptions, and follow-up care can make recovery easier to manage.
